NetSuite customer data sync frequency for real-time business operations is constrained by API limitations and performance factors that standard reporting can’t effectively measure or optimize.
This guide shows you how to determine optimal sync frequencies by testing actual API performance and understanding the technical constraints that affect real-time customer data operations.
Optimize sync frequency with performance testing using Coefficient
NetSuite’s native reporting can’t monitor sync frequency performance or identify optimal refresh intervals for business operations. Coefficient provides hands-on experience with NetSuite’s API constraints that helps determine realistic sync frequency expectations.
How to make it work
Step 1. Test API performance within NetSuite constraints.
Use Coefficient’s NetSuite integration to understand real-world API performance within the 15 simultaneous RESTlet call limit (plus 10 per SuiteCloud Plus license). Import customer records using Records & Lists to test how API constraints affect data retrieval speed and determine realistic sync frequency limits for your customer data volume.
Step 2. Analyze actual customer data change frequency.
Set up automated refreshes using hourly, daily, and weekly scheduling options to monitor how frequently customer records actually change in NetSuite. Use SuiteQL queries to track modification patterns with queries like “SELECT COUNT(*) FROM customer WHERE lastmodifieddate > CURRENT_DATE – 1” to determine whether real-time sync is necessary or if batch processing is sufficient.
Step 3. Monitor authentication and token refresh impact.
Track the 7-day OAuth token refresh requirement that affects all NetSuite integrations. This authentication overhead impacts sync reliability and demonstrates why continuous real-time sync can be challenging. Monitor import completion times to identify when sync frequency exceeds NetSuite’s performance capabilities.
Step 4. Align sync frequency with business operations.
Create timezone-based refresh schedules that align with business operations using Coefficient’s scheduling features. Test different sync frequencies to determine optimal customer data refresh rates, considering that the 100,000 row limit per SuiteQL query affects bulk sync operations and may require batch processing for large customer databases.
Build realistic sync strategies
Determining optimal customer data sync frequency requires hands-on testing of NetSuite’s API performance rather than theoretical planning. With practical performance insights and constraint understanding, you can build sync strategies that actually work for real-time operations. Start testing your sync frequency today.